MSC World Asia to Feature 13,000+ Square Foot Spa, 12 Thermal Experiences
MSC Cruises has revealed details on the spa and wellness program that will be featured aboard its third World-class ship, MSC World Asia. Many parts of the ship will include design elements reflecting Asia’s culture, art, and landscapes, which will also be found in the 13,000+ spare foot MSC Aurea Spa.

MSC World Asia will introduce a collection of advanced wellness therapies designed to support relaxation, recovery, and well-being. Treatments include:
- Dry Float Therapy by Starpool, which relieves muscular tension and promotes deep relaxation without getting wet
- Whole-Body Cryotherapy, supporting muscle recovery, circulation and reduced inflammation
- Iyashi Dôme Infrared Therapy, inspired by Japanese wellness traditions to encourage natural detoxification and relaxation
- LPG Endermologie, an advanced treatment that stimulates collagen, elastin and hyaluronic acid production while helping smooth and firm the skin
Passengers can also maintain their fitness routine even while at sea in the MSC Gym. The fitness center features state-of-the-art equipment by Technogym, functional training spaces, immersive group classes, and personalized coaching.
The spa on MSC World Asia will also include, of course, a thermal area with 12 different wellness experiences through the restorative benefits of heat, cold, water, and relaxation. Features include a panoramic seaview sauna, a snow room, aromatic steam rooms, Finnish and bio saunas, a Himalayan salt room, Japanese-inspired ganbanyoku beds, experiential showers, whirlpools, and relaxation lounges.

MSC World Asia is scheduled to begin sailing this December, offering seven-night voyages in the Mediterranean.
